It is the drop zone commander buildings, I printed and laminated them. Search Hawk Wargames buildings and you’ll see them, they’re PDFs.

I also bought some styrofoam blocks at Walmart, they’re 4.9” tall so they should cover enough of a Warlord to count as LoS blocking and then made a building template in Publisher that’s 8 stories tall. This should be pretty easy terrain to make on the cheap, they’re laminated so they last longer.

Yeah. The plastic terrain looks nice but if you want plenty of los blocking terrain that could even hide warlord you need to buy lots of it. As is you get enough to give some -1 to hit, maybe one or two place to hide knights and that's it.


That's why i went with dropzone commander buildings. Cheap and being nearly twice up scale plenty of warlord hiding buildings as well as shorter ones
